Skip to content

color-js/elements

Repository files navigation

Color Elements

These are some highly experimental color-related web components. Use at your own risk, the API can change at any point.

All elements

{% for name, description in components -%} A screenshot showcasing the <{{ name }}> color element

{{ description | safe }}

{% endfor %}

Upcoming

{% for name in ["color-plane"] -%}

<{{ name }}>

{% endfor %}

Usage

CDN

To include all components at once:

<script src="https://elements.colorjs.io/index.js" type="module"></script>

To cherry-pick individual components, follow the instructions within the component’s page, but it generally looks like this:

<script src="https://elements.colorjs.io/src/COMPONENT_NAME/COMPONENT_NAME.js" type="module"></script>

Each component imports its own dependencies and styles.

NPM

As usual:

npm i color-elements

and then:

import "color-elements";

You can also import individual components:

import "color-elements/COMPONENT_NAME";